IMFVideoSampleAllocatorEx::InitializeSampleAllocatorEx method
Initializes the video sample allocator object.
Syntax
HRESULT InitializeSampleAllocatorEx( [in] DWORD cInitialSamples, [in] DWORD cMaximumSamples, [in] IMFAttributes *pAttributes, [in] IMFMediaType *pMediaType );
Parameters
- cInitialSamples [in]
-
The initial number of samples to allocate.
- cMaximumSamples [in]
-
The maximum number of samples to allocate.
- pAttributes [in]
-
A pointer to the IMFAttributes interface. You can use this interface to configure the allocator. Currently, the following configuration attributes are defined:
- pMediaType [in]
-
A pointer to the IMFMediaType interface of a media type that describes the video format.
Return value
If this method succeeds, it returns S_OK. Otherwise, it returns an HRESULT error code.
Requirements
|
Minimum supported client |
Windows 8 [desktop apps | Windows Store apps] |
|---|---|
|
Minimum supported server |
Windows Server 2012 [desktop apps | Windows Store apps] |
|
Header |
|
See also